Aggie Bonfire Burns Bright

Dear readers,

This is a quick post to let you know that the Texas Aggie Bonfire burned bright last night. The stack was ignited at 8:30 last night, with a crowd of 3,000 attending.

Igniting the five-tiered stack was banned over the weekend due to a burn ban in Robertson County. The ban was lifted after three inches of rain fell over the weekend.

So far, there are no reports of accidents or incidents. A great photo can be found at www.TheEagle.com.
